I have made some progress on my Asian Shadow Box quilt.  I finished the borders and it has been on the longarm for the last couple of weeks.  I made my own pantograph for this quilt.  I had some 11×17 graph paper that I used to create my design and then I just made a bunch of copies and taped them together.

We found this DVD in our mailbox this week.  It was a surprise from Lorena and Amanda, the co-owners of Chewed Slippers Dog Photography.  This summer we did a photo shoot with them. Wally is almost 13 and I wanted to capture some special pictures with him.  They allowed 2 dogs in the sitting so we brought Tango along so that Don could get some pix of him and her together in the Canadian Search Dog uniform.  I wish we had known how special the pictures were going to be because we would have paid extra to add Tilly to the session (sorry Tilly….next time we will include you).  We didn’t know at the time, but a few weeks after the shoot we found out that Tango has Degenerative Myelopathy and the future prognosis for her is not very bright.  It just makes the pictures of her even more special.  They took well over 100 pictures.  When we went in for our viewing, we were overwhelmed.  Several of the pictures brought tears to my eyes.  I am so glad we did the session.  If you are looking to capture some memories of your family (two and four legged) I highly recommend Chewed Slippers.
